摘要:

该高中英语课件涵盖词形转换、固定搭配、完成句子等基础巩固,以及群文阅读、阅读理解、完形填空等综合提升内容,通过从基础到能力的递进设计,搭建知识支架,帮助学生衔接前后知识点,系统构建语言知识体系。 其亮点在于融合教材主题与文化元素,如通过澳大利亚原住民文化阅读材料培养文化意识,结合推理判断等题型提升思维品质,基础训练夯实语言能力。采用讲练结合的学科特色方法,学生能全面提升语言运用与跨文化理解能力,教师可直接用于分层教学,提高教学效率。
